ppc64el versions of the Xenial test kernel are now available here:
http://kernel.ubuntu.com/~jsalisbury/lp1762928/xenial
Xenial required the following two prereq commits:
d96f234f47af ("powerpc: Avoid load hit store in setup_sigcontext()")
d11994314b2b ("powerpc: signals: Stop using current in signal code")
--
You received this bug notification because you are a member of Kernel
Packages, which is subscribed to linux in Ubuntu.
https://bugs.launchpad.net/bugs/1762928
Title:
[LTC Test] Ubuntu 18.04: tm_trap_test failed on P8 compat mode guest
Status in The Ubuntu-power-systems project:
Fix Released
Status in linux package in Ubuntu:
Fix Released
Status in linux source package in Xenial:
In Progress
Status in linux source package in Artful:
In Progress
Status in linux source package in Bionic:
Fix Released
Bug description:
---Problem Description---
tm_trap_test failed on P8 compat mode [16.04.04 daily build as well bionic ]
guests on a P9 host running bionic final beta version.
Contact Information = srikanth/[email protected]
---uname output---
16.04.04 Guest running in P8compat mode:
Linux guest 4.15.0-15-generic #16~16.04.1-Ubuntu SMP Thu Apr 5 12:18:22 UTC
2018 ppc64le ppc64le ppc64le GNU/Linux
18.04 guest running in P8compat mode:
Linux ubuntu 4.15.0-15-generic #16-Ubuntu SMP Wed Apr 4 13:57:51 UTC 2018
ppc64le ppc64le ppc64le GNU/Linux
Machine Type = boston-LC
---Debugger---
A debugger is not configured
---Steps to Reproduce---
1. Log into P9 Ubuntu 18.04 host, take console of guest
`srikanth_ubuntu160404`
2. Run TM selftests
git clone --depth 1 https://github.com/torvalds/linux.git;cd
linux/tools/testing/selftests/powerpc/;git log --oneline -1;make;make -C tm
run_tests
We will observe one of the tm tests failing, mentioned below:
selftests: tm-trap
========================================
test: tm_trap_test
tags: git_version:c18bb39
Little-Endian machine detected. Checking if endianness flips inadvertently on
trap in TM... yes!
failure: tm_trap_test
not ok 1..11 selftests: tm-trap [FAIL]
Expected result: All tm selftests should have been pass on the P8 compat
guest.. giventhat we had TM workaround patches in latest Ubuntu BIONIC host
kernel
Stack trace output:
no
Oops output:
no
System Dump Info:
The system is not configured to capture a system dump.
*Additional Instructions for srikanth/[email protected]:
-Attach sysctl -a output output to the bug.
== Comment: #2 - SRIKANTH AITHAL <[email protected]> - 2018-04-10
01:32:00 ==
== Comment: #3 - SRIKANTH AITHAL <[email protected]> - 2018-04-10
01:33:41 ==
== Comment: #4 - SRIKANTH AITHAL <[email protected]> - 2018-04-10
01:34:02 ==
Please pick
`1c200e63d055 ("powerpc/tm: Fix endianness flip on trap")`
ie. the commit that the test was written for
To manage notifications about this bug go to:
https://bugs.launchpad.net/ubuntu-power-systems/+bug/1762928/+subscriptions
--
Mailing list: https://launchpad.net/~kernel-packages
Post to : [email protected]
Unsubscribe : https://launchpad.net/~kernel-packages
More help : https://help.launchpad.net/ListHelp